EasyDrv (Easy Driver) is a professional-grade, mass installation tool developed by ITianShu (IT天空). Version 7 is the latest iteration, and the "Win10.x64" designation specifies that this package is tailored explicitly for Windows 10 64-bit operating systems.

Unlike utility drivers like Driver Booster or Snappy Driver Installer, EasyDrv7 isn't just a scanner. It is a complete offline driver pack. It comes bundled with thousands of pre-downloaded drivers for motherboards, chipsets, sound cards, network adapters (LAN/WLAN), printers, and webcams.

EasyDrv7, also known as WanDrv, is a popular third-party driver pack tool primarily used by IT technicians to install hardware drivers offline. It is frequently bundled with custom Windows ISOs or used in environments where an internet connection is unavailable. Is it safe to use?

While functional, EasyDrv7 is often flagged by security software. Analysis from platforms like Hybrid Analysis often shows suspicious indicators, such as: UPX Compression: Commonly used by malware to hide its code.

Suspicious API Calls: Functions that load resources into memory or delay execution, which can be characteristic of stealthy software.

Bloatware: Many versions are known to set homepages or install unwanted Chinese-language software during the driver installation process. Safer Alternatives

Easydrv7-win10.x64 is part of the Universal DriverPacks series (also known as WanDrv), a highly popular tool developed by the IT Sky (IT天空) team

. Originally created in China, it has become a staple for system engineers and PC enthusiasts worldwide for its ability to identify and install hardware drivers offline. The "Story" of Easydrv7

The legacy of this tool is built on solving a specific, frustrating problem in IT: the "Missing Driver" paradox, where you need an internet connection to download drivers, but you need network drivers to get an internet connection. The Launch (2017):

EasyDrv7 was released as a significant upgrade to its predecessor, EasyDrv6. It was designed to support the rapidly growing Windows 10 ecosystem, specifically the x64 (64-bit) architecture. The Problem Solver:

It became the "Swiss Army Knife" for OS deployment. Technicians would carry it on USB drives to install drivers for everything from NVMe drives to the latest USB 3.0 controllers on fresh Windows 10 installations without needing a web connection. The Final Chapter (2023): After over six years of updates, IT Sky released the final version (v7.23.1221.1)

in December 2023. This version serves as the definitive edition of the 7-series, before being succeeded by , which introduced newer hardware retrieval technologies. Key Features Offline Database:

Installing a fresh copy of Windows 10 is the easy part. The real challenge starts when you realize the network card doesn't work, the display is stuck at a low resolution, and the audio is silent. This is where Easydrv7-win10.x64 becomes an essential tool in your IT toolkit. What is Easydrv7?

Easydrv7 (also known as WanDrv) is an intelligent driver extraction and installation software. It is designed to scan your hardware and match it with the correct drivers from its massive offline library. The "win10.x64" version is specifically optimized for 64-bit Windows 10 systems. Key Features

For those managing multiple PC builds or repairing older laptops, downloading individual drivers from manufacturer websites is a time sink. Easydrv7 consolidates thousands of drivers into a single package, making it the fastest way to get a system "work-ready" immediately after an OS install.
